For the record to aid your exploration of Sant Mat history.

Kirpal DID indicate that Darshan would be his successor. A Jain Yogi, Acharya Sushil Kumar who was the co-founder of the World Fellowship of Religion with Kirpal Singh, revealed that Kirpal Singh had told him in clear terms that Darshan was to be his successor. He said that he had directly asked Kirpal who would be his successor and Kirpal said Darshan.

I met Sushil Kumar on his first US tour during 1975, he was the first Jain saint to leave and teach outside of India. He dressed in white carried the wisk and had the mask that Jain holy men wear. A rare sight in America in the mid 70's. He did not stay in the west and returned to India.
